gpt4 book ai didi

javascript - 如何在 Featherlight 灯箱中获取当前幻灯片和总幻灯片?

转载 作者:行者123 更新时间:2023-11-28 07:17:04 25 4
gpt4 key购买 nike

简单来说featherlight图库,如何获取当前幻灯片总幻灯片

演示: http://noelboss.github.io/featherlight/gallery.html

我正在使用 $.featherlight.current() 检索 featherlight 对象,但不确定如何继续。

编辑:我已经能够通过 $.featherlight.current().$source.length 找到全部幻灯片,尽管并不完全理想 我说不完全理想,因为我相信这可能会有所不同根据实例化 Featherlight 的 HTML,对于我自己的使用,我必须在计数之前将源遍历到适当的级别

所以现在我只是不确定找到当前幻灯片的好方法?

edit2:在 github 问题跟踪器上某人的帮助下(我的错误,应该在 SO 上发布),查看 navigateTo 的源代码,我能够轻松找到 currentNavigation(),因此,简单的答案是 $.featherlight.current().currentNavigation()

那么最后一个问题是是否有更好的方法来查找幻灯片总数?

最佳答案

正确,currentNavigation() 将返回当前幻灯片的索引。

它通过调用 slides() (刚刚从 images() 重命名,这个问题让我意识到这不是最好的名字)来实现这一点,所以你可以使用 slides().length 获取幻灯片的数量。

关于javascript - 如何在 Featherlight 灯箱中获取当前幻灯片和总幻灯片?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30744571/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com